Plain-English summary
CVE-2023-45215 is a high-severity memory corruption flaw in Realtek rtl819x Jungle SDK code used by at least one LevelOne router firmware. If an attacker already has high privileges, crafted network requests could crash the device or run code on it.

Technical view
The vulnerability is a stack-based buffer overflow in the boa setRepeaterSsid functionality of Realtek rtl819x Jungle SDK v3.4.11. Talos and the CVE record describe arbitrary code execution from a crafted sequence of network requests. CVSS 3.1 is 7.2 with network access, low complexity, and high privileges required.
Likely exposure
Known exposure is LevelOne WBR-6013 firmware RER4_A_v3411b_2T2R_LEV_09_170623 and products built on Realtek rtl819x Jungle SDK v3.4.11. Exposure evidence beyond those entries is not provided in the source bundle.
Exploitation context
The provided sources do not establish active exploitation, and this CVE is not listed as KEV in the bundle. The risk remains material because successful exploitation can lead to arbitrary code execution, but the CVSS vector requires high privileges.

Mitigation direction
- Check Realtek and LevelOne guidance for firmware or SDK updates.
- Restrict router administration access to trusted management networks.
- Disable internet exposure for device management interfaces where possible.
- Replace unsupported affected devices if no vendor fix is available.
- Monitor vendor advisories for confirmed remediation status.
Validation and detection
- Inventory LevelOne WBR-6013 devices and record firmware versions.
- Identify products using Realtek rtl819x Jungle SDK v3.4.11.
- Review whether boa management services are reachable from untrusted networks.
- Confirm administrative interfaces require strong authentication and limited access.
- Track remediation evidence against vendor advisory or firmware release notes.
